Advies nodig? We zijn online!
Klantenservice Ma – Zo | 10:00 – 21:00
WhatsApp +31 85 060 5399

Office-scripts: De Moderne Vervanger van Macro’s in Microsoft 365

Office-scripts: Vervang nu uw oude macro’s!

Automatisering is een essentieel onderdeel geworden van het moderne kantoorleven. Of het nu gaat om gegevensbeheer, het maken van rapporten of het uitvoeren van repetitieve taken, hulpmiddelen zoals macro’s in Microsoft Excel hebben jarenlang een sleutelrol gespeeld. Maar terwijl de technologische wereld zich snel ontwikkelt, blijft ook ons gereedschap verder groeien. Hier komt Microsoft’s nieuwste hulpmiddel om de hoek kijken: Office-scripts! Dit krachtige instrument wordt gepresenteerd als de moderne versie van macro’s en is specifiek ontworpen voor gebruik in Microsoft 365. Is dit de toekomst van kantoorautomatisering? Laten we dat onderzoeken.


Wat zijn Office-scripts?

Voor de meesten die al bekend zijn met Excel, is de term “macro” meestal synoniem met automatie. Macro’s, gebaseerd op VBA (Visual Basic for Applications), stellen gebruikers in staat om taken in Excel en andere Office-toepassingen te automatiseren door stukjes code te schrijven. Maar met VBA-macro’s ligt de focus voornamelijk lokaal, en de meeste functionaliteit draait op je eigen apparaat. Hier leggen Office-scripts een nieuwe, krachtige laag aan automatisering toe.

Office-scripts zijn een relatief nieuwe functie in Excel (beschikbaar in Microsoft 365) die gebruikers in staat stellen eenvoudige maar krachtige scripts te schrijven en uit te voeren. Deze scripts worden geschreven in TypeScript (een superset van JavaScript) en maken gebruik van de Office JavaScript API. Het doel? Het automatiseren van terugkerende processen, mét integratiemogelijkheden voor de cloud. In tegenstelling tot traditionele macro's, werken Office-scripts uitstekend binnen een cloudomgeving, waardoor ze ideaal zijn voor samenwerking en modern werken.

Belangrijke kenmerken van Office-scripts zijn onder andere:

  1. Toegankelijkheid vanuit de cloud: Scripts worden opgeslagen in OneDrive, zodat je ze op meerdere apparaten kunt gebruiken.

  2. TypeScript als taal: Hierdoor krijgen ontwikkelaars toegang tot een meer moderne en flexibele programmeermogelijkheid.

  3. Integratiemogelijkheden met Power Automate: Door Office-scripts te koppelen aan Power Automate, kun je geavanceerde workflows opzetten die verder gaan dan enkel Excel.

Wat deze nieuwe aanpak bijzonder maakt, is dat je geen ervaren programmeur hoeft te zijn. Microsoft heeft de interface intuïtief gemaakt, zodat zowel beginners als gevorderden ermee aan de slag kunnen.


Waarom overschakelen naar Office-scripts?

Met VBA-macro’s kunnen gebruikers al jarenlang taken automatiseren, dus waarom zou je overstappen naar Office-scripts? Daar zijn een aantal sterke redenen voor te noemen. Laten we de voordelen van Office-scripts ten opzichte van traditionele macro’s eens op een rijtje zetten:

1. Cloudcompatibiliteit en moderne workflows

Het grootste nadeel van VBA-macro’s is dat deze alleen lokaal op een apparaat functioneren. Wanneer je werkt in een cloud-first omgeving – zoals Microsoft 365 – biedt VBA veel minder mogelijkheden. Office-scripts daarentegen zijn volledig geïntegreerd in de cloud. Scripts worden opgeslagen op je OneDrive-account, wat betekent dat je er altijd en overal toegang toe hebt.

2. Betere beveiliging en onderhoud

Macro’s worden vaak als kwetsbaar beschouwd omdat ze alleen lokaal draaien, en kwaadwillenden kunnen eenvoudig schadelijke macro’s verspreiden. IT-teams moeten constant beveiligingsinstellingen beheren. Office-scripts zijn veel veiliger, met gecentraliseerd beheer via de Microsoft 365-beheerfunctionaliteiten. Ook zijn ze minder gevoelig voor malware-aanvallen.

3. Schaalbaarheid en integratie

Office-scripts werken naadloos samen met andere Microsoft 365-tools, waaronder Power Automate. Een typisch voorbeeld: als je een data-analyse uitvoert in Excel, kun je met Power Automate automatisch gekoppelde scripts laten draaien zodra nieuwe data toegevoegd wordt.

4. Geschiktheid voor niet-programmeurs

Hoewel VBA een krachtige tool is, kan het ook intimiderend zijn. TypeScript is eenvoudiger te begrijpen en te leren. De script-editor biedt handige hulpmiddelen, zoals automatische suggesties en foutopsporing, waardoor de drempel lager ligt.


Hoe gebruik je Office-scripts als macrovervanger?

Het gebruik van Office-scripts vergt enige oefening, maar het proces is minder ingewikkeld dan je misschien denkt. Hier is een stapsgewijze handleiding voor beginners:

Stap 1: Toegang krijgen tot de script-opties

Werk in Excel in de online omgeving van Microsoft 365. In de menubalk zie je de optie Automatiseren. Klik hierop en je krijgt toegang tot de Scripteditor.

Stap 2: Een nieuw script maken

In de Scripteditor schrijf je je eerste script in TypeScript. De editor biedt een intuïtieve structuur die lijkt op de macro-opnamefunctionaliteit. Je kunt een script opnemen door handelingen in je spreadsheet uit te voeren.

Stap 3: Scripts bewerken

Na het opnemen kun je de code handmatig bewerken. Voeg bijvoorbeeld automatische berekeningen toe of gebruik loops. De ingebouwde functies en API’s bieden veel uitbreidingsmogelijkheden.

Stap 4: Script uitvoeren

Klik op “Uitvoeren” om je script te testen. Sla het script daarna op in je OneDrive zodat je het kunt hergebruiken of delen.

Daarnaast kun je scripts via Power Automate integreren in bredere automatiseringsprocessen.


Praktische toepassingen en tips

Hier zijn enkele praktische voorbeelden hoe je Office-scripts kunt inzetten:

  1. Gegevenssanering en -validatie: Dubbele waarden verwijderen, gegevens filteren of valideren.

  2. Automatisch rapporteren: Scripts genereren automatisch rapporten bij updates van gegevens.

  3. Integratie met andere Office-toepassingen: Combineer met Power Automate voor e-mails, documentgeneratie of Outlook-planning.

  4. Samenwerking in teams: Scripts opgeslagen in OneDrive kunnen gedeeld en gezamenlijk gebruikt worden.

Tips voor succes:

  • Begin klein en bouw langzaam complexere scripts.

  • Gebruik Microsoft’s uitgebreide documentatie.

  • Test regelmatig bij wijzigingen.


Conclusie & Call to Action

Office-scripts zijn de toekomst van automatisering binnen Microsoft Office. Ze bieden een gebruiksvriendelijke, cloud-gebaseerde en schaalbare oplossing voor VBA-macro’s. Of je nu repetitieve taken wilt automatiseren, gegevensanalyse wilt vereenvoudigen of samenwerking wilt verbeteren: Office-scripts bieden de flexibiliteit die je nodig hebt.

Wacht niet langer. Begin vandaag nog met Office-scripts en ontdek hoe je tijd én moeite bespaart. Moderniseer je werkprocessen en benut de kracht van Microsoft 365 optimaal!